Thinking above and beyond is what we do. For more than 90 years, we’ve been reimagining the experience of flight – and where it can take us. We are pioneers. We were the first to break the sound barrier and to certify a commercial helicopter. We were aboard NASA’s first lunar mission and brought advanced tiltrotor systems to market. Today, we’re defining the future of on-demand mobility.Headquartered in Fort Worth, Texas – as a wholly-owned subsidiary of Textron Inc., – we have strategic locations around the globe. And with nearly one quarter of our workforce having served, helping our military achieve their missions is a passion of ours. Above all, our breakthrough innovations deliver exceptional experiences to our customers. Efficiently. Reliably. And always, with safety at the forefront. At a Glance:• Founded: July 1935, by Larry Bell• First helicopter flew in 1942• Certified the first commercial helicopter in 1946• First tiltrotor flew in 1955• Nearly 60% of helicopters produced are Bell• 98% of all helicopter missions were pioneered in a Bell product• 8,500+ employeeNous pensons au-delà du vol.
